The '''Magma staff''' is a recurring wand in the ''[[Dragon Quest (series)|Dragon Quest]]'' series that was introduced in {{DQ4}}. It is often required to progress past a certain point by using it to remove a roadblock. Depending on the game, it will cast either [[Bang]], [[Boom]], or [[Magma Blast]] on all enemies when used as a tool in battle.

The magma staff has an attack bonus of +63, a style bonus of +30, and deals 35~65 fire damage to all enemies when used when not sailing or underwater. The [[Hero (Dragon Quest VI)|Hero]], [[Carver]], [[Milly]], and [[Ashlynn]] can equip it, and it is found in the shrine northwest of [[Sorceria]] behind an [[Ultimate key]] door. It can be sold for 7,125 gold and is dropped by [[Demon overlord]]s at 1/128.
